A basic Vedic astrology course typically covers the following topics:
1. The fundamentals of Vedic astrology: The differences between Western and Vedic astrology, the sidereal zodiac, and the concept of the nakshatras.
2. The grahas (planets): The nine Vedic planets and their characteristics, including the Sun, Moon, Mars, Mercury, Jupiter, Venus, Saturn, Rahu, and Ketu.
3. The rasis (signs): The twelve Vedic zodiac signs, their characteristics, and how they relate to different areas of life.
4. The bhavas (houses): The twelve astrological houses in Vedic astrology and their meanings.
5. Ashtakavarga system: A unique Vedic system of chart interpretation that uses the placement of planets in different houses to provide a score that can be used to make predictions.
6. Divisional charts: Specialized charts used for in-depth analysis of specific areas of life, such as career, relationships, and spirituality.
By the end of a basic Vedic astrology course, students should have a solid understanding of the fundamental principles of Vedic astrology and be able to interpret a birth chart with confidence. They should also be familiar with key Vedic techniques and be able to apply them to different life situations.
Lalkitab
Lal Kitab is a unique system of astrology that originated in northern India in the early 20th century. It is based on the principles of Vedic astrology but with some significant differences in techniques and approach. Some key features of the Lal Kitab system include:
1. Use of Lal Kitab remedies: The Lal Kitab system is known for its emphasis on remedies, which are simple and affordable solutions to planetary problems. These remedies include the use of certain stones, herbs, and other items to appease specific planets.
2. Unique approach to house interpretation: In the Lal Kitab system, each house is associated with a particular planet, and the interpretation of the house is based on the placement and condition of that planet.
3. Importance of karmic debts: The Lal Kitab system places a great emphasis on the idea of karmic debts, which are seen as the result of past actions. These debts can be mitigated or resolved through specific remedies.
4. Use of tasseography: Tasseography, or the reading of tea leaves, is sometimes used in the Lal Kitab system as a means of divination.
Overall, the Lal Kitab system is known for its practical approach to astrology, with a focus on providing practical solutions to planetary problems. It is also known for its emphasis on the concept of karma and the use of remedies to mitigate the effects of negative karma.
KP system
KP system is a unique system of astrology developed by late Sri K. S. Krishnamurti. It is based on the principles of Vedic astrology but with some significant differences in techniques and approach. Some key features of the KP system include:
1. Subdivision of zodiac: In the KP system, each sign of the zodiac is divided into 249 subdivisions, known as Nakshatras, which are further divided into sub-sub divisions. This allows for a more precise analysis of the birth chart
2. Stellar astrology: The KP system places a greater emphasis on the analysis of individual stars, rather than just the zodiac signs or planets. This is based on the belief that each star has its own unique characteristics and influences.
3. House calculation: The KP system uses a different method of calculating the houses in a birth chart, which is based on the Placidus system rather than the equal house system used in Vedic astrology.
4. Krishnamurti Paddhati (KP) Horary system: This system uses a unique method of answering specific questions based on the time the question is asked, rather than the time of birth. It involves the use of a chart called the horary chart, which is analyzed to provide answers to the specific question.
Overall, the KP system is known for its precision and accuracy in predicting events and timing in a person's life.
